If you had to buy one clarinet book, this would be it. You can start as a beginner and gradually progress towards becoming first chair in a concert band. It has a variety of exercises, and teaches the clarinetist good techniques. It also includes a fingering chart. When I was a 13 year old kid, my teacher started me with this book. By the time I was 17, he said I was good enough to audition for the Boston Pops. (My teacher played clarinet with the Metropolitan Opera). The only negative, it doesn't have many solos for performance. But then again, it's for learning technique. My original book came in two parts; it was pretty torn up.
